The role of Hospitalist Nurse Practitioner (NP) / Physician Assistant (PA) is a vital and rewarding position within inpatient care teams. As a Hospitalist NP/PA, you will provide comprehensive care to adult patients admitted to the hospital, collaborating closely with attending physicians, nursing staff, and ancillary providers. This full-time, onsite opportunity based in Southaven, Mississippi, offers a dynamic clinical environment where you can make a meaningful impact on patient outcomes. Whether you are an experienced hospitalist provider or seeking to further your career in acute care settings, this position is an excellent opportunity to utilize your advanced practice skills in a collaborative, evidence-based practice model.

Optigy is seeking a dedicated Hospitalist Nurse Practitioner (NP) or Physician Assistant (PA) to join their inpatient team. In this role, you will be responsible for admitting, rounding, and managing patients within a hospitalist service. You will work closely with other healthcare professionals to ensure that patients receive timely and high-quality care throughout their hospital stay. This position is ideal for individuals who thrive in fast-paced, multidisciplinary environments and are committed to maintaining the highest standards of clinical practice and patient safety.

As a Hospitalist NP/PA, you will be expected to participate in flexible scheduling, including both day and night shifts, with shift times to be determined. There is no on-call requirement, and overtime is paid after 12 hours per day or 168 hours per week. Credentialing details will be provided during the onboarding process. This opportunity is well-suited to Nurse Practitioners with national NP certification (ANCC/AANP or equivalent) and Physician Assistants with national certification, both holding active licensure and a DEA registration in Mississippi. Prior inpatient or hospitalist experience is preferred, but providers with a strong interest in acute care medicine are encouraged to apply.
